WebWith a service range of 7,400 nautical miles, Airbus’ A340-300 is tailored to meet the needs of the long-range market – offering direct point-to-point services. As a result of its four engines, the A340-300 is ideal for quick start-up of long-haul operations. It also has good ‘hot and high’ capability at airports that would be off-limits to other aircraft. WebIn aviation, hot and high is a condition of low air density due to high ambient temperature and high airport elevation. The longest runway at Vegas' McCarran International Airport is 14,512 ft; the elevation is 2,181 ft. Taking off from hot and high airfields can seriously affect the performance of all aircraft. When departing in such conditions, pilots must pay careful attention to the conditions and adjust the aircraft weight accordingly.
